Grandville vs Berkley
Side-by-side comparison
How does Grandville, MI compare to Berkley, MI? Grandville has a population of 16,135 with a median household income of $78,551, while Berkley has 15,084 residents and a median income of $113,103. Below you'll find a detailed breakdown of demographics, economy, and housing for both cities.
| Metric | Grandville, MI | Berkley, MI | Difference |
|---|---|---|---|
| Population | 16,135 | 15,084 | +7.0% |
| Median Age | 34.4 | 37.7 | -8.8% |
| Foreign Born % | 5% | 2.7% | +85.2% |
| Metric | Grandville | Berkley | Difference |
|---|---|---|---|
| Median Income | $78,551 | $113,103 | -30.5% |
| Unemployment | 1% | 3% | -66.7% |
| Poverty Rate | 6.4% | 4.7% | +36.2% |
| Bachelor's+ | 41% | 58.1% | -29.4% |
| Metric | Grandville | Berkley | Difference |
|---|---|---|---|
| Home Value | $251,100 | $289,200 | -13.2% |
| Median Rent | $1112/mo | $1436/mo | -22.6% |
| Housing Units | 6,719 | 7,068 | -4.9% |
